What is recorded here
Indicated as subcircular enclosure (diam. c. 40m) on 1842 OS 6-inch map, with linear field boundary forming W side. Access to site denied by landowner.
The above description is derived from the published 'Archaeological Inventory of County Cork. Volume 4: North Cork' (Dublin: Stationery Office, 2000). In certain instances the entries have been revised and updated in the light of recent research.
